Dell PowerScale OneFS 9.5.0.0-9.10.1.7/9.11.0.0-9.13.0.2 Log File information disclosure

Summary
A vulnerability categorized as problematic has been discovered in Dell PowerScale OneFS 9.5.0.0-9.10.1.7/9.11.0.0-9.13.0.2. This impacts an unknown function of the component Log File. The manipulation results in information disclosure. This vulnerability is reported as CVE-2026-40633. The attack can be launched remotely. No exploit exists.
Details
A vulnerability was found in Dell PowerScale OneFS 9.5.0.0-9.10.1.7/9.11.0.0-9.13.0.2. It has been classified as problematic. Affected is an unknown functionality of the component Log File. The manipulation with an unknown input leads to a information disclosure vulnerability. CWE is classifying the issue as CWE-200. The product exposes sensitive information to an actor that is not explicitly authorized to have access to that information. This is going to have an impact on confidentiality. CVE summarizes:
Dell PowerScale OneFS versions 9.5.0.0 through 9.10.1.7, versions 9.11.0.0 through 9.13.0.2 contains an Insertion of Sensitive Information into Log File vulnerability. A low privileged attacker with local access could potentially exploit this vulnerability, leading to Information disclosure.
The advisory is shared for download at dell.com. This vulnerability is traded as CVE-2026-40633 since 04/14/2026. The exploitability is told to be easy. It is possible to launch the attack remotely. There are neither technical details nor an exploit publicly available. The current price for an exploit might be approx. USD $5k-$25k (estimation calculated on 07/15/2026). The MITRE ATT&CK project declares the attack technique as T1592.
There is no information about possible countermeasures known. It may be suggested to replace the affected object with an alternative product.
